Default William Green -- BUSTED.

One of the few bright spots for the Browns this season, RB William Green, was busted for DUI and possession of marijuana.

Green was apparently stopped only four hours after leaving the Browns training facility in Berea, and his blood-alcohol level was already twice the legal limit.
